ALL ABOUT MU-BAAT

● For any queries, you can reach out to us at admissions@mastersunion.org


● The MUBAAT is an internal examination used by the Masters’ Union to determine the
fitment of our potential applicants with the PGP-TBM program
● All applicants applying for the PGP-TBM are required to take the MUBAAT
examination
● The cost of the MUBAAT examination is included in the application fees.
● The total duration of the test is 3 hours, consisting of two main sections: 1 hour for
technical check, enrollment, and familiarization with the platform, followed by 2
hours dedicated to the MU-BAAT Test. You will have an overall buffer of 6 minutes
which will be included in the 2 hours
● The MUBAAT is conducted on the weekend following each admission deadline.
Details regarding the timing and slot booking are provided on the completion of the
application deadline. Following are the slots wherein your MU-BAAT will take place
● We have collaborated with the Perspect AI Team for the MU-BAAT exam
● This will be an online exam. You do not need any Login ID or Password to take the
MU-BAAT Test. The Perspect team will directly share the MU-BAAT link with you
● It will be a proctored test which means you will be monitored while taking the test
● Dont take a break or pause while the timer is running
● Please refer to the MU-BAAT Sample Mock Paper below
● Unlike CAT, MUBAAT is designed such that one cannot really prepare for it. We do not
want that you enroll in expensive test prep coaching courses to prepare
● The test is interactive and it evaluates you holistically, including your academic,
non-academic and professional standing

Section 1- Aptitude Assessment

Subsection 1.2 Business Case Study Aptitude


3 Questions
Duration: 30 mins
Word Limit: 150 words

Case Study 1 : [Subjective, long answer, max 150 words]

BrightFutures Inc., a mid-sized software company, has recently noticed a plateau in sales for
its flagship project management tool, despite a steady market. Competitors have started
offering similar tools with advanced analytics features, which BrightFutures Inc. currently
lacks. The company has limited resources for extensive R&D but has a strong customer
service reputation. As a business consultant, your task is to analyze the situation and
recommend strategies to retain market presence and boost sales.
BrightFutures Inc. is experiencing flat sales in a competitive market. Given its limited R&D
capacity and strong customer service, recommend a practical strategy to improve sales of its
project management tool
Case Study 2: [Subjective, long answer, max 150 words]
Imagine you have been hired as the Product Head at one of the following companies. You
have an investor meeting coming up and you need to answer the following two questions:
What are 2 new feature recommendations/improvements you are going to make in the next
3 months?
Choose any one of the following and answer the above question.
LinkedIn
AirBnB
Zepto
Jio Saavn

Case Study 3: [Subjective, long answer, max 150 words]


Imagine you are the Brand Manager at any one of the 3 iconic brands listed below. Their
current taglines are also mentioned. You have been assigned to lead a project to come up
with a catchy new tagline for them. Elaborate on why you are suggesting this tagline for this
brand.
Remember that taglines should be crisp and catchy.
Pepsi - Rise Up, Baby
Puma - Forever faster is always first, never second, never third
KFC - It’s finger-licking good
